Cole Ille was hiking in North Carolina when he slipped and fell more than 75 feet off a cliff and was trapped under a waterfall. By the time rescuers arrived,
he wasn’t able to feel or move his legs. He was transported to the local trauma center via helicopter in critical condition.

It is a miracle that he is not only alive today but that his spine was not broken and he is not paralyzed.

He has been a warrior and has surprised his medical staff by his progress. His surgeries have been successful and his bones are healing. However, the depth of trauma to his lower back, including nerve damage to both legs, will require an unknown amount of time and work to completely heal. Unfortunately, he has to undergo surgery twice a week for a deep wound in his lower back. As we write this, Cole has been hospitalized for 20 days and we are hoping he will return home soon. He can’t yet get up or walk on his own.

Cole’s journey to complete recovery has just begun. Although medical insurance will cover his hospital stay, the cost of his longterm care is unknown. Cole will most likely be transported to a rehab center in Chicago for some time before coming home. Once home, he will need frequent nurse visits to tend to the wound in his lower back. Doctors anticipate he will also need extensive, yearlong PT treatment to regain his muscle and mobility in his legs.
